Roman skeleton found in Sleaford

BUILDERS on a site in Sleaford have found Roman remains including a human skeleton.

While preparing a building site at The Hoplands ready to build new North Kesteven District Council housing, contractors came upon an entire human skeleton, believed to be from Roman times, buried in the ground.

As well as finding the skeleton, Roman pottery was also found. Other discoveries on the site include rubbish pits, a well and ditches marking property boundaries.

Archaeologists are recording the find and will move the skeleton and pottery to a safe location.

The archaeological excavations are being carried out by Network Archaeology Limited for Naomi Field Archaeological Consultancy, commissioned by the district council.

The site in the area known as Old Sleaford is already noted for previous discoveries of Roman remains, but the well, used for clean drinking water, was an unexpected find.

Project manager Mike Wood explained: "The skeleton is lying face down with one arm positioned underneath the chest, these burials are not uncommon but are less frequent than either burials placed on their back or crouched, lying on their side with the arms and legs drawn tightly into the body.

"The top of the skull has been damaged, however it would have been intact when the body was laid to rest. The stone-lined well would have been used for drawing fresh water for consumption in the nearby houses. The water table is still high enough to fill up the now cleaned out well."

A major Iron Age tribal centre, Sleaford became a notable Roman town. Gavin Glover, who is leading excavations on site said: "This is further confirmation that Sleaford was a very large and important settlement in the Roman period. These exciting discoveries have provided tantalising glimpses into Sleaford's Roman past."
